-> Cooley spins off public affairs firm (Nashville Business Journal)
Cooley spins off public affairs firm (Nashville Business Journal)

Dave Cooley is separating his eponymous public affairs firm from McNeely Pigott & Fox Public Relations LLC effective April 1.
